Evaluation of antimicrobial stewardship activities using antibiotic spectrum coverage

A new antimicrobial use measure, antimicrobial use spectrum coverage (AUSC), was developed. While less beneficial than days of therapy (DOT) when patient data is available, AUSC may aid antimicrobial stewardship in settings lacking DOT information.
Area of Science:
- Antimicrobial stewardship
- Pharmacoeconomics
- Infectious disease research
Background:
- Days of antibiotic spectrum coverage (DASC) is a tool for measuring antimicrobial use.
- DASC calculation requires days of therapy (DOT), limiting its use when patient-level data is unavailable.
Purpose of the Study:
- To define and investigate antimicrobial use spectrum coverage (AUSC) as a new measure for antimicrobial use.
- To evaluate the utility of AUSC in settings where DOT cannot be calculated.
Main Methods:
- Retrospective analysis of monthly antimicrobial prescriptions from 2016 to 2022.
- Calculation of antimicrobial use density (AUD), AUSC, DOT, and DASC.
Main Results:
- AUD, AUSC, DOT, and DASC showed an increasing trend over the study period.
- A weak negative correlation was observed between AUD and AUSC/AUD (ρ = -0.295, p = 0.006).
- No significant correlation was found between DOT and DASC/DOT (ρ = -0.093, p = 0.399).
Conclusions:
- AUSC is less beneficial than DASC when DOT data is available.
- AUSC presents a potential new measure for evaluating antimicrobial use in institutional settings lacking DOT data.
